public class BudgetProposalAction
extends org.egov.eis.web.actions.workflow.GenericWorkFlowAction
| Modifier and Type | Field and Description |
|---|---|
protected org.egov.services.budget.BudgetDetailService |
budgetDetailService |
protected org.egov.services.budget.BudgetService |
budgetService |
protected org.egov.infra.workflow.service.WorkflowService<org.egov.model.budget.Budget> |
budgetWorkflowService |
protected String |
currentfinYearRange |
protected org.egov.eis.service.EisCommonService |
eisCommonService |
protected org.egov.pims.service.EisUtilService |
eisService |
static String |
FAILURE |
protected org.egov.commons.dao.FinancialYearHibernateDAO |
financialYearDAO |
static String |
MESSAGE |
protected String |
nextfinYearRange |
protected String |
previousfinYearRange |
static String |
REPORTVIEW |
protected List<org.egov.model.budget.BudgetDetail> |
savedbudgetDetailList |
protected String |
twopreviousfinYearRange |
protected org.egov.model.voucher.WorkflowBean |
workflowBean |
additionalRule, amountRule, approverComments, approverDepartment, approverDesignation, approverName, approverPositionId, currentDesignation, currentState, customizedWorkFlowService, pendingActions, workFlowAction, workFlowDepartment| Constructor and Description |
|---|
BudgetProposalAction() |
| Modifier and Type | Method and Description |
|---|---|
String |
ajaxDeleteBudgetDetail() |
String |
ajaxUpdateBudgetDetail() |
void |
budgetApprove() |
void |
budgetDetailApprove() |
String |
capitalize(String value) |
String |
execute() |
static String |
getActionname() |
String |
getActionName() |
BigDecimal |
getAmount() |
String |
getAmountField() |
Integer |
getApproverUserId() |
Date |
getAsOndate() |
Map<Long,String> |
getBeforePreviousYearBudgetDetailMap() |
org.egov.model.budget.BudgetProposalBean |
getBpBean() |
List<org.egov.model.budget.BudgetProposalBean> |
getBpBeanList() |
org.egov.model.budget.BudgetDetail |
getBudgetDetail() |
Map<String,BigDecimal> |
getBudgetDetailIdsAndAmount() |
List<org.egov.model.budget.BudgetDetail> |
getBudgetDetailList() |
org.egov.services.budget.BudgetDetailService |
getBudgetDetailService() |
org.egov.services.budget.BudgetService |
getBudgetService() |
String |
getComment() |
String |
getContentType() |
String |
getCurrentfinYearRange() |
Integer |
getDefaultDept() |
org.egov.infra.admin.master.entity.Department |
getDepartment() |
Long |
getDetailId() |
Long |
getDocNo() |
String |
getFactor() |
String |
getFileName() |
org.egov.commons.dao.FinancialYearHibernateDAO |
getFinancialYearDAO() |
String |
getFunctionsNotYetReceiced() |
InputStream |
getInputStream() |
org.egov.infra.workflow.entity.StateAware |
getModel() |
String |
getNextfinYearRange() |
org.egov.pims.commons.Position |
getPosition() |
String |
getPreviousfinYearRange() |
Map<String,BigDecimal> |
getPreviousYearBudgetDetailIdsAndAmount() |
Map<Long,String> |
getPreviuosYearBudgetDetailMap() |
org.egov.utils.ReportHelper |
getReportHelper() |
List<org.egov.model.budget.BudgetDetail> |
getSavedbudgetDetailList() |
org.egov.model.budget.Budget |
getTopBudget() |
String |
getTwopreviousfinYearRange() |
Map<String,BigDecimal> |
getTwopreviousYearBudgetDetailIdsAndAmount() |
String |
getUlbName() |
List<String> |
getValidActions() |
Long |
getValidId() |
org.egov.services.voucher.VoucherService |
getVoucherService() |
String |
getWfitemstate() |
org.egov.model.voucher.WorkflowBean |
getWorkflowBean() |
boolean |
isAllfunctionsArrived() |
boolean |
isAsstFMU() |
boolean |
isConsolidatedScreen() |
boolean |
isHod() |
String |
modifyBudgetDetailList() |
String |
modifyDetailList() |
String |
modifyList() |
void |
populateNextYrBEinBudgetDetailList() |
protected void |
populateWorkflowBean() |
void |
prepare() |
void |
setActionName(String actionName) |
void |
setAllfunctionsArrived(boolean allfunctionsArrived) |
void |
setAmount(BigDecimal amount) |
void |
setAmountField(String amountField) |
void |
setApproverUserId(Integer approverUserId) |
void |
setAsOndate(Date asOndate) |
void |
setAsstFMU(boolean asstFMU) |
void |
setBeforePreviousYearBudgetDetailMap(Map<Long,String> beforePreviousYearBudgetDetailMap) |
void |
setBpBean(org.egov.model.budget.BudgetProposalBean bpBean) |
void |
setBpBeanList(List<org.egov.model.budget.BudgetProposalBean> bpBeanList) |
void |
setBudgetDetail(org.egov.model.budget.BudgetDetail budgetDetail) |
void |
setBudgetDetailHelper(org.egov.utils.BudgetDetailHelper budgetDetailHelper) |
void |
setBudgetDetailIdsAndAmount(Map<String,BigDecimal> budgetDetailIdsAndAmount) |
void |
setBudgetDetailList(List<org.egov.model.budget.BudgetDetail> budgetDetailList) |
void |
setBudgetDetailService(org.egov.services.budget.BudgetDetailService budgetDetailService) |
void |
setBudgetService(org.egov.services.budget.BudgetService budgetService) |
void |
setBudgetWorkflowService(org.egov.infra.workflow.service.WorkflowService<org.egov.model.budget.Budget> budgetWorkflowService) |
void |
setComment(String comment) |
void |
setConsolidatedScreen(boolean consolidated) |
void |
setContentType(String contentType) |
void |
setCurrentfinYearRange(String currentfinYearRange) |
void |
setDefaultDept(Integer defaultDept) |
void |
setDepartment(org.egov.infra.admin.master.entity.Department department) |
void |
setDetailId(Long detailId) |
void |
setDocNo(Long docNo) |
void |
setEisCommonService(org.egov.eis.service.EisCommonService eisCommonService) |
void |
setEisService(org.egov.pims.service.EisUtilService eisService) |
void |
setFactor(String factor) |
void |
setFileName(String fileName) |
void |
setFinancialYearDAO(org.egov.commons.dao.FinancialYearHibernateDAO financialYearDAO) |
void |
setFunctionsNotYetReceiced(String functionsNotYetReceiced) |
void |
setHod(boolean hod) |
void |
setInputStream(InputStream inputStream) |
void |
setNextfinYearRange(String nextfinYearRange) |
void |
setPreviousfinYearRange(String previousfinYearRange) |
void |
setPreviousYearBudgetDetailIdsAndAmount(Map<String,BigDecimal> previousYearBudgetDetailIdsAndAmount) |
void |
setPreviuosYearBudgetDetailMap(Map<Long,String> previuosYearBudgetDetailMap) |
void |
setReportHelper(org.egov.utils.ReportHelper reportHelper) |
void |
setReportService(org.egov.infra.reporting.engine.ReportService reportService) |
void |
setSavedbudgetDetailList(List<org.egov.model.budget.BudgetDetail> savedbudgetDetailList) |
void |
setTopBudget(org.egov.model.budget.Budget topBudget) |
void |
setTwopreviousfinYearRange(String twopreviousfinYearRange) |
void |
setTwopreviousYearBudgetDetailIdsAndAmount(Map<String,BigDecimal> twopreviousYearBudgetDetailIdsAndAmount) |
void |
setValidId(Long validId) |
void |
setVoucherService(org.egov.services.voucher.VoucherService voucherService) |
void |
setWfitemstate(String wfitemstate) |
void |
setWorkflowBean(org.egov.model.voucher.WorkflowBean workflowBean) |
Date |
subtractYear(Date date) |
String |
update() |
protected Boolean |
validateOwner() |
getAdditionalRule, getAmountRule, getApproverComments, getApproverDepartment, getApproverDesignation, getApproverName, getApproverPositionId, getCurrentDesignation, getCurrentState, getNextAction, getPendingActions, getWorkFlowAction, getWorkFlowDepartment, setAdditionalRule, setAmountRule, setApproverComments, setApproverDepartment, setApproverDesignation, setApproverName, setApproverPositionId, setCurrentDesignation, setCurrentState, setCustomizedWorkFlowService, setPendingActions, setWorkFlowAction, setWorkFlowDepartmentacceptableParameterName, addDropdownData, addRelatedEntity, addRelatedEntity, getDropdownData, getOrdering, getPersistenceService, getRelationships, getSession, session, setParameters, setPersistenceService, setRequest, setSession, setupDropdownDataExcluding, setValue, tokenNameaddActionError, addActionMessage, addFieldError, clearActionErrors, clearErrors, clearErrorsAndMessages, clearFieldErrors, clearMessages, clone, getActionErrors, getActionMessages, getFieldErrors, getFormatted, getLocale, getText, getText, getText, getText, getText, getText, getText, getText, getText, getTexts, getTexts, hasActionErrors, hasActionMessages, hasErrors, hasFieldErrors, hasKey, input, isValidLocale, isValidLocaleString, pause, setActionErrors, setActionMessages, setContainer, setFieldErrors, validatepublic static final String MESSAGE
public static final String REPORTVIEW
protected org.egov.commons.dao.FinancialYearHibernateDAO financialYearDAO
protected String currentfinYearRange
protected String nextfinYearRange
protected String previousfinYearRange
protected String twopreviousfinYearRange
protected List<org.egov.model.budget.BudgetDetail> savedbudgetDetailList
protected org.egov.model.voucher.WorkflowBean workflowBean
@Autowired @Qualifier(value="budgetDetailService") protected org.egov.services.budget.BudgetDetailService budgetDetailService
protected org.egov.services.budget.BudgetService budgetService
public static final String FAILURE
protected org.egov.infra.workflow.service.WorkflowService<org.egov.model.budget.Budget> budgetWorkflowService
protected org.egov.eis.service.EisCommonService eisCommonService
protected org.egov.pims.service.EisUtilService eisService
public void setReportService(org.egov.infra.reporting.engine.ReportService reportService)
public String execute()
execute in interface com.opensymphony.xwork2.Actionexecute in class com.opensymphony.xwork2.ActionSupportpublic org.egov.infra.workflow.entity.StateAware getModel()
getModel in interface com.opensymphony.xwork2.ModelDriven<Object>getModel in class org.egov.eis.web.actions.workflow.GenericWorkFlowActionpublic void prepare()
prepare in interface com.opensymphony.xwork2.Preparableprepare in class org.egov.eis.web.actions.workflow.GenericWorkFlowActionpublic String modifyDetailList()
public String modifyBudgetDetailList()
public List<String> getValidActions()
getValidActions in class org.egov.eis.web.actions.workflow.GenericWorkFlowActionpublic String ajaxUpdateBudgetDetail()
public String ajaxDeleteBudgetDetail()
public boolean isHod()
public void setHod(boolean hod)
public void budgetDetailApprove()
public void budgetApprove()
public void populateNextYrBEinBudgetDetailList()
public boolean isConsolidatedScreen()
public void setConsolidatedScreen(boolean consolidated)
public boolean isAllfunctionsArrived()
public void setAllfunctionsArrived(boolean allfunctionsArrived)
public Integer getApproverUserId()
public void setApproverUserId(Integer approverUserId)
public String getComment()
public void setComment(String comment)
public String getActionName()
public void setActionName(String actionName)
public void setBudgetWorkflowService(org.egov.infra.workflow.service.WorkflowService<org.egov.model.budget.Budget> budgetWorkflowService)
public void setEisCommonService(org.egov.eis.service.EisCommonService eisCommonService)
public String update()
protected void populateWorkflowBean()
public String modifyList()
public org.egov.pims.commons.Position getPosition()
throws org.egov.infra.exception.ApplicationRuntimeException
org.egov.infra.exception.ApplicationRuntimeExceptionpublic String getUlbName()
protected Boolean validateOwner()
public org.egov.model.budget.BudgetProposalBean getBpBean()
public void setBpBean(org.egov.model.budget.BudgetProposalBean bpBean)
public org.egov.model.budget.BudgetDetail getBudgetDetail()
public void setBudgetDetail(org.egov.model.budget.BudgetDetail budgetDetail)
public org.egov.model.budget.Budget getTopBudget()
public void setTopBudget(org.egov.model.budget.Budget topBudget)
public org.egov.services.voucher.VoucherService getVoucherService()
public void setVoucherService(org.egov.services.voucher.VoucherService voucherService)
public org.egov.commons.dao.FinancialYearHibernateDAO getFinancialYearDAO()
public void setFinancialYearDAO(org.egov.commons.dao.FinancialYearHibernateDAO financialYearDAO)
public String getCurrentfinYearRange()
public void setCurrentfinYearRange(String currentfinYearRange)
public String getNextfinYearRange()
public void setNextfinYearRange(String nextfinYearRange)
public String getPreviousfinYearRange()
public void setPreviousfinYearRange(String previousfinYearRange)
public String getTwopreviousfinYearRange()
public void setTwopreviousfinYearRange(String twopreviousfinYearRange)
public List<org.egov.model.budget.BudgetDetail> getBudgetDetailList()
public void setBudgetDetailList(List<org.egov.model.budget.BudgetDetail> budgetDetailList)
public List<org.egov.model.budget.BudgetDetail> getSavedbudgetDetailList()
public void setSavedbudgetDetailList(List<org.egov.model.budget.BudgetDetail> savedbudgetDetailList)
public org.egov.services.budget.BudgetDetailService getBudgetDetailService()
public void setBudgetDetailService(org.egov.services.budget.BudgetDetailService budgetDetailService)
public org.egov.services.budget.BudgetService getBudgetService()
public void setBudgetService(org.egov.services.budget.BudgetService budgetService)
public void setPreviuosYearBudgetDetailMap(Map<Long,String> previuosYearBudgetDetailMap)
public void setBeforePreviousYearBudgetDetailMap(Map<Long,String> beforePreviousYearBudgetDetailMap)
public Map<String,BigDecimal> getBudgetDetailIdsAndAmount()
public void setBudgetDetailIdsAndAmount(Map<String,BigDecimal> budgetDetailIdsAndAmount)
public Map<String,BigDecimal> getPreviousYearBudgetDetailIdsAndAmount()
public void setPreviousYearBudgetDetailIdsAndAmount(Map<String,BigDecimal> previousYearBudgetDetailIdsAndAmount)
public Map<String,BigDecimal> getTwopreviousYearBudgetDetailIdsAndAmount()
public void setTwopreviousYearBudgetDetailIdsAndAmount(Map<String,BigDecimal> twopreviousYearBudgetDetailIdsAndAmount)
public String getWfitemstate()
public void setWfitemstate(String wfitemstate)
public Integer getDefaultDept()
public void setDefaultDept(Integer defaultDept)
public org.egov.infra.admin.master.entity.Department getDepartment()
public void setDepartment(org.egov.infra.admin.master.entity.Department department)
public static String getActionname()
public List<org.egov.model.budget.BudgetProposalBean> getBpBeanList()
public void setBpBeanList(List<org.egov.model.budget.BudgetProposalBean> bpBeanList)
public Date getAsOndate()
public void setAsOndate(Date asOndate)
public String getFunctionsNotYetReceiced()
public void setFunctionsNotYetReceiced(String functionsNotYetReceiced)
public boolean isAsstFMU()
public void setAsstFMU(boolean asstFMU)
public void setBudgetDetailHelper(org.egov.utils.BudgetDetailHelper budgetDetailHelper)
public InputStream getInputStream()
public void setInputStream(InputStream inputStream)
public org.egov.utils.ReportHelper getReportHelper()
public void setReportHelper(org.egov.utils.ReportHelper reportHelper)
public String getContentType()
public void setContentType(String contentType)
public String getFileName()
public void setFileName(String fileName)
public Long getDocNo()
public void setDocNo(Long docNo)
public String getAmountField()
public void setAmountField(String amountField)
public BigDecimal getAmount()
public void setAmount(BigDecimal amount)
public String getFactor()
public void setFactor(String factor)
public void setEisService(org.egov.pims.service.EisUtilService eisService)
public Long getDetailId()
public void setDetailId(Long detailId)
public Long getValidId()
public void setValidId(Long validId)
public org.egov.model.voucher.WorkflowBean getWorkflowBean()
public void setWorkflowBean(org.egov.model.voucher.WorkflowBean workflowBean)
Copyright © 2015–2017 eGovernments Foundation. All rights reserved.